Q: Is 1,728,849 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 1,728,849 is a composite number.

Why is 1,728,849 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 1,728,849 can be evenly divided by 1 3 17 51 109 311 327 933 1,853 5,287 5,559 15,861 33,899 101,697 576,283 and 1,728,849, with no remainder.

Since 1,728,849 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,728,849, it is a composite number.
